How many tablets of ascorbic acid should I take?

For adults, the recommended daily amount for vitamin C is 65 to 90 milligrams (mg) a day, and the upper limit is 2,000 mg a day. Although too much dietary vitamin C is unlikely to be harmful, megadoses of vitamin C supplements might cause: Diarrhea. Nausea.

Can I take ascorbic acid 500mg twice a day?

The Daily Value for vitamin C was raised to 90 mg for men in 2000, and Upper Limit of 2,000 mg per day was established as being safe. This followed a study of urinary excretion of vitamin C (AA) that demonstrated 500 mg twice a day provides levels sufficient to cause continuous urinary excretion in humans.

Is 1000mg vitamin C daily too much?

You should be able to get all the vitamin C you need by eating a varied and balanced diet. If you take vitamin C supplements, do not take too much as this could be harmful. Taking less than 1,000mg of vitamin C supplements a day is unlikely to cause any harm.

    Is vitamin C bad for your kidneys?

    Vitamin C and kidney stones High doses of vitamin C can increase your risk of the most common type of kidney stone, calcium oxalate. Kidney stones happen when waste accumulates and clumps together in your kidneys, causing pain and difficulty urinating.

    How many milligrams of calcium should I take a day?

    Total daily dose. Calcium is best absorbed when it’s taken in smaller doses (typically less than 600 milligrams at one time). If you take 1,000 mg of calcium a day, split it into two or more doses over the day.

    What’s the right way to take calcium supplements?

    The Right Way to Take Calcium Supplements. Women ages 25 to 50 years need 1,000 mg of calcium a day. If you are a woman over 50 and not taking estrogen, you’ll need to bump your calcium up to 1,000-1,200 mg a day. Men 25 to 70 years need 1,000 mg a day and 1,000-1,200 mg a day if they are over age 70.
